Choosing the Right Moped Ebike: A Buyer’s Guide
Understanding Motor Power & Speed
The motor is the heart of any ebike, and for moped-style ebikes, power significantly impacts performance. You’ll typically see motors rated in Watts (W), with peak power often higher than the continuous rating. Higher wattage (750W and above, potentially peaking at 1500W or 5000W) translates to quicker acceleration, better hill-climbing ability, and potentially higher top speeds. However, higher power often means faster battery drain. Consider your typical terrain and riding style. If you live in a hilly area or plan on frequent off-road adventures, a more powerful motor is crucial. If you’re primarily commuting on flat ground, a 500-750W motor might suffice. Top speed is another factor, but be mindful of local regulations – many areas limit ebike speeds. Some models allow speed unlocking, but this may void warranties or make the bike illegal for street use.
Battery Capacity & Range
Range anxiety is a real concern for ebike riders. Battery capacity, measured in Watt-hours (Wh) or Amp-hours (Ah) at a specific voltage, dictates how far you can travel on a single charge. Larger capacity batteries (48V 15Ah or greater) provide longer ranges, typically between 30-70 miles depending on riding conditions, assist level, and rider weight. Removable batteries are a significant convenience, allowing you to charge them indoors or swap them out for extended rides. Look for batteries with built-in safety features like overcharge and short-circuit protection to maximize lifespan and prevent hazards. Consider the charging time too – some batteries take 6-8 hours to fully charge, while others may require 10-12.
Brakes & Suspension for Safety & Comfort
Moped ebikes, often capable of higher speeds, require reliable braking systems. Hydraulic disc brakes offer superior stopping power and modulation compared to mechanical disc brakes, especially in wet conditions. They provide a more responsive and controlled braking experience, crucial for safety. Suspension is equally important for comfort and control. Full suspension (front and rear) absorbs bumps and vibrations, making rides smoother and more enjoyable, especially on rough terrain. Even a front suspension fork significantly improves ride quality. Fat tires (4.0 inches or wider) also contribute to a more comfortable and stable ride, providing better traction and shock absorption.
Additional Features to Consider
- Gears: Multiple gears (7-speed or more) allow you to optimize pedaling efficiency for different terrains.
- Display: An LCD display provides information like speed, battery level, and assist mode.
- Lights: Integrated headlights and taillights are essential for visibility and safety, especially during nighttime riding.
- Build Quality & Frame Material: Look for a sturdy frame made from aluminum alloy or steel.
- Weight Capacity: Ensure the bike can comfortably support your weight.
- Warranty & Customer Support: A good warranty and responsive customer support are valuable for peace of mind.
